Boston's Fish House in Winter Park
Last inspected:
6860 Aloma Ave, Winter Park, FL 327926802Boston's Fish House in Winter Park has accumulated 505 violations across 30 inspections since 2016, averaging 16.8 per visit. The facility has faced 4 disciplinary actions totaling $2,300 in fines, with the largest single penalty of $1,100. Fire safety records document flammable materials and over 5 gallons of gasoline stored in the office area in 2019. The most frequently cited violations involve proper ventilation, consumer advisories, and food contact surfaces.
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records. This facility has an active inspection record with the Florida DBPR.
